William Wesley Walton 1867–1961 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 27 AUG 1867

Birth Location: Oakland Valley, Franklin, Iowa, United States

Death Date: 9 MAY 1961

Death Location: Alden, Hardin, Iowa, United States

Father: Charles Walton

Mother: Mary Turk

Spouse(s): May Oler

Children(s): Fay WALTON

In 1867, William Wesley Walton entered the world in Oakland Valley, Franklin, Iowa, United States, born to Charles Wesley Walton And Mary Elizabeth Turk. In 1870, William Wesley Walton established residence. In 1880, William Wesley Walton established residence. William Wesley Walton married May Effie Oler, and had children including Fay Oler Walton. William Wesley Walton passed away in 1961 in Alden, Hardin, Iowa, United States.
